The Start of Something New

Posted by Saul W in Massah 2010, Saul W. on June 13th, 2010

Shalom to everyone from Israel!  It’s great to be here, both as a visitor and also as a person who is able to be used by God in a difficult situation.  The first week has gone by slow, but already so much has been done.  The team has had the opportunity to hand out tracts several times, and most recently we had a sortie at the Gay Pride Parade with hopes of reaching out to various (and very unique) types of people.  There have been several minor issues in regards to those who would oppose us, but nothing serious enough to deter us from continuing our goal of reaching out to the Israeli people.

There are various ways that we have been reaching out to the people here: calling people and asking questions about their knowledge of Y’shua (Jesus), handing out tracts, distributing fake parking tickets onto windshields of cars (which offers a free book regarding prophesies fulfilled by Jesus as the Messiah), and a method of sending digital tracts to people via their phones. We have also assisted in the Behold Your God Campaign, and worked alongside some of the campaigners.

Our work is far from finished here, as we will remain in Israel for another six weeks, but we appreciate your continued prayers as we grow in our walk with Y’shua, learn the Hebrew language, and continue to step out for the glory of God.
